JoshJosh 17011 silver badge44 bronze badges 1 Sure, many non-x86 ISAs use LL/SC. The small print of how they regulate to watch a cache line (or larger sized region) for action from other cores is non-obvious difficult element there.
– tc. Commented Dec 1, 2010 at 18:20 @fyolnish I'm undecided what _val/val are, but no, not likely. The getter for an atomic copy/retain residence needs making sure that it doesn't return an item whose refcount gets to be zero because of the setter staying known as in A different thread, which effectively means it must go through the ivar, retain it although making certain that the setter hasn't overwritten-and-released it, and after that autorelease it to balance the retain.
Like quite a few copyright wallets, Atomic Wallet will not make its source code obtainable for most people to evaluation. While we don't contemplate this to be a dealbreaker, some copyright traders are only comfy storing their resources in open-resource wallets given that they think It is really safer.
/message /verifyErrors The term in the instance sentence isn't going to match the entry phrase. The sentence includes offensive material. Cancel Post Many thanks! Your comments will likely be reviewed. #verifyErrors message
Is there an English equal of Arabic "gowatra" - doing a undertaking with none of the necessary schooling?
I did examine something about an Distinctive lock watch, so I have a possible theory that once the thread resumes and executes the STREX, the os keep an eye on results in this call to fail which can be detected as well as the loop might be re-executed using the new worth in the method (branch back again to LDREX), Am i proper listed here ?
Structuring an handle in many atomic columns might imply acquiring a lot more intricate code to deal with effects for output. A further complexity originates from the framework not becoming adeguate to fit all sorts of addresses.
Atomic Functions on the other hand are frequently associated with very low-level programming with regards to multi-processing or multi-threading programs and are just like Important Sections.
The general public essential is decrypted to show the non-public crucial and send cash to the correct tackle. This a single-way encryption is hashing, essentially the most commonplace kind of encryption in copyright.
If you do not specify "nonatomic", then the property is atomic, however Atomic , you can however specify "atomic" explicitly in new versions if you wish to.
You'll be able to swap A selection of cash and tokens to another just in a single click. No external solutions essential. Supplied by ChangeNOW.
In case you are using a wallet on a desktop Pc, migrate it to a brand new equipment right before throwing out the outdated just one. Normally, you could possibly devote the rest of your daily life sifting by way of a landfill to discover it.
It's, however, worthy of noting that digital stability firm The very least Authority carried out an extensive audit of Atomic Wallet and statements it found vulnerabilities. In a very weblog write-up from February 2022, it states that Atomic Wallet isn't really protected in defending person assets and personal data.
Atomic does not ensure thread security, even though It really is beneficial for attaining thread security. Thread Safety is relative to the way you generate your code/ which thread queue that you are examining/producing from. It only ensures non-crashable multithreading. What?! Are multithreading and thread security different?